Which of the following molecule(s) is (are) polar? CO2, CH4, CBr4, or CHBr3
PolarNik [594]
CO2 is not polar as in this case the same types of molecules are pulling in the same as well as opposite direction. CH4 is also not polar as there is no imbalance in the charge of the molecules. CBr4 is also not polar because in this case also no imbalance in the molecular charges can be seen. CHBr3 is a bit polar in nature because it has different kind of charges at its opposite ends. S among the all 4 options CHBr3 is polar.
